The High School held their student and teacher of the month assembly yesterday and acknowledged many individuals for their achievements in December and January.
Respect was the theme for Capturing Kids' Hearts. Holden Hausauer and Owen Schleppenbach were the recipients of that award. The Cowboy award went to Trevyn Benz and Clover Norby for their patience and willingness to help others in need. Hailey Klym and Avrie Hall received academic recognition for their efforts in the classroom.
Teachers of the month were Mr Elkins and Mrs. Harris
The captains for boys basketball, girls basketball, boys wrestling and girls wrestling spoke about their seasons. We also acknowledged the following milestones and achievements:
Junior, Baileigh Ventrello, was selected as the RACTC Heavy Equipment Operator student of the month.
Freshman, Jack Bohmbach, reached a milestone of 100 career varsity wins in wrestling
Junior, Mickellyn Walker, reached a milestone of 1,000 career points scored in varsity girls basketball.
Senior, Owen Schleppenbach, reached a milestone of 1,000 career points scored in varsity boys basketball.
Senior, Cooper Bang, was selected as the Dickinson Press 2024 Male Athlete of the Year.
